Record streaming videos using VLC

There are many educational sites that allows you to stream live lectures (and there are websites that allows you to download some of them). And it will be a good thing for many users if they could actually save those lectures so that they can review them later.

Well, you can do this using VLC player! I’m sure that most of you are aware of the fact that you can stream videos by entering the URL of the streaming network (which you can select from ‘Media’ menu).

 

First of all, you need to enable some advanced controls in VLC.

You can go to View —>  Advanced Controls to select the options you want to enable. Make sure that you select the record option. After enabling this, your player’s GUI will look like this :

Now enter the URL of the streaming video file and click play.

Once it starts playing , click on the record button and record the file.
